Project Type Typical Range
Cladding for a small wall section $1,200 - $2,800
Cladding for a single-story house $4,000 - $8,000
Cladding for a multi-story building $10,000 - $25,000
Partial exterior cladding $2,000 - $4,500
Full exterior cladding for a house $8,000 - $15,000
Commercial building cladding $20,000 - $50,000
Custom design or specialty finishes $12,000 - $30,000

Factors Affecting Cost

Wood cladding installation in Providence County, RI, involves selecting appropriate materials, understanding scope, and navigating local permitting requirements. This overview provides a neutral look at typical considerations for projects in the area, helping homeowners compare options and plan accordingly.

  • Materials: Common choices include cedar, redwood, and pressure-treated pine, each offering different durability and appearance options suitable for exterior applications.
  • Size and Scope: Projects may range from small accent walls to full exterior facades, with sizes influencing material quantities and overall project complexity.
  • Labor Complexity: Installation involves precise measurements, cutting, and fastening, with complexity varying based on wall design and material type.
  • Permitting: Local regulations in Providence County may require permits for exterior cladding projects, especially for larger or structural modifications.
  • Additional Features: Optional extras include weatherproofing treatments, decorative trims, or insulation enhancements, which can impact overall project costs and timeline.

Project Size and Scope

Scope/Size Typical Range
Single-story exterior wall $10 - $20 per square foot
Multi-story or large facade $15 - $30 per square foot
Interior accent wall $8 - $15 per square foot
Custom or intricate design $20 - $40 per square foot
Removal and disposal of existing cladding $2 - $5 per square foot

Costs in Providence County, RI, may vary based on project complexity and material choices.
